"Papa, please say that again?" Itt asked his father to repeat himself just to be sure he heard correctly.

"I said I am going to have you and Day take care of Salmon while Pim and Frank go on vacation," Itt's father repeated.

"Papa!! You thought wrong if you think Day and I will have time to take care of him. Day is already helping you look after both branches of the shop. I am also helping at the shop. More importantly, I have never taken care of a child before," Itt immediately shouted. This caused Salmon to wince a little from shock.

"Itt, you are scaring your nephew. Can't you see him?" Itt's mother said. This caused Itt to realize she was right. He quickly rubbed Salmon's back gently.

"I'm sorry, Salmon. I didn't mean to scare you," Itt quickly told the small child who had been startled when his uncle yelled in front of him. Day looked at the picture of Itt stroking Salmon's back. A smile rose on his face.

"Okay, we will be his guardians," Day said, causing Itt to immediately turn to look at Day.

"Are you being serious, or are you joking?" Itt asked instantly. He cared about his nephew a lot, but Itt doesn't think he could help raise a child.

"Itt, you don't like Salmon?" Pim asked.

"Well... no... I do like my nephew... but I don't think I can take care of him as well as you or others could," Itt said in a stressed tone.

"You haven't even tried to take care of him yet. How do you know that you are not capable of taking care of him? Besides, you have another person to help you, so why are you worried? If you need to work into the shop, I can help take care of him while you and Day are working," Itt's mother said. Itt turned to look at Day.

"Do you think we can take care of him, Day? These days, you've been very tired," Itt asked Day in a soft voice.

"I've only been a little tired. What are you so worried about?" Day said back. Itt turned to look at Salmon.

"Salmon, do you want to live with Uncle Itt?" Itt asked his nephew just in case Salmon didn't want to live with them. Salmon looked alternate between his parents and Itt.

"Mom... Can I stay with Uncle Itt?" the little boy asked.

"Well, do you want to live with Uncle Itt, Salmon? I will let you decide," Pim asked her son's name to ask him. Previously, she had explained to her son that he would be staying with his relatives in Thailand while Pim and Frank went on vacation. The little boy bowed his head slightly. Even though he truly wanted to go with his mother, he knew he could not.

"I don't know," the little boy said softly. He was not very close to his mother's relatives.

"Okay, you can just think about it. Your mother and father will be leaving the day after tomorrow. Let's go out to eat first," Grandma said. She wanted her children and grandchildren to have more time to get to know each other and become closer to their relatives. After everyone heard this, they agreed to go to the restaurant where they had made prior reservations.

"Day, why do you want to take care of Salmon?" Itt asked Day while he drove to the restaurant.

"Well, why don't you want to take care of Salmon?" Day asked back after a moment.

"I asked you first," Itt yelled back at Day when answered his question with another question, refusing to answer.

"I don't have a reason. They just want us to take care of him and treat him well. That's all," Day replied in a calm tone. Itt frowned slightly.

"Well, do you not like children or what? You don't seem like you want to take care of him," Day asked.

"No, I do like them, but do you think you can take care of a child on your own? I still must depend on you for everything," Itt said in a hoarse voice.

"I don't want you to be more exhausted having to take care of the two of us, Salmon and me, all at the same time," Itt said.

"Is it because you don't want me to be more exhausted, or are you afraid that I will take better care of Salmon than I do you? Are you afraid I will cater to him more?" Day said with a chuckle. Itt froze.

"I'm not so childish that I would get jealous over something like that," Itt yelled back. Day laughed.

"If you don't want me to be tired, you will need to help me take care of Salmon," Day said in a serious tone. The main reason Day agreed to take care of Salmon was because he saw the way Itt comforted Salmon after he accidentally raised his voice. This made Day realize that if Itt had to take care of someone who was less mature than him, Itt would learn how to become more mature and more considerate of others. Since Day is more mature than him, Itt is often rebellious. With Salmon, Itt probably won't be like this when taking care of a small child.

"Salmon doesn't want to stay with us, does he?" Itt said in frustration. He can't imagine what it will be like raising a small child.

Not long after their conversation, they arrived at the restaurant for their reservations. All the relatives met there together. Itt's father, who had made reservations at the restaurant, chose an outside table facing the Chao Phraya River. The scenery was very nice. The table was in a private area. Since the large family came together, the restaurant had prepared a table for their large party. Itt and Day said next to Itt's parents. Itt's Grandma sat at the head of the table. She wanted to see her children easily. Itt's father had ordered their food in advance. He didn't want to waste any time waiting.

"You can aet comfortably. It's been a long time since we've all gotten together like this," Grandma said.

"Would you like some beer, Day?" Wa, Itt's Hia, asked. Day nodded in acceptance.

"Me too," Itt quickly said. Wa ordered Itt one as well. While eating, everything continued to talk. Pim bent down to whisper something in her son's ear. Salmon made a slightly confused face before looking at Day and Itt, who were sitting across from him.

"Uncle Itt... I want to eat fish," the little boy stood in his chair and pointed at a plate in front of Itt that was filled with steamed fish with soy sauce.

"Jay Pim... Salmon wants to eat fish. Am I able to give your child some fish to eat?" Itt asked.

"Isn't that what Salmon is asking you, Itt? Can't you give it to your nephew?" Pim said suddenly.

"Aren't you, his mother? Day, you can go get some fish for Salmon," Itt complained at Pim before turning to Day.

"Well, why are you using Day as a scapegoat?" Wa asked jokingly.

"Oh, Hia Wa, even Hia Itt has to ask P' Day to scoop it for him," Ploy teased his brother.

"Well, hey, I'm afraid to get it and give it to Salmon to eat. Day, get Salmon some fish. Look at his face," Itt turned to encourage his lover to do as he asked after seeing Salmon was starting to get hungry.

"Itt, I can do that for you, but you need to learn to do that for other people," Day said back. Itt frowned a little before looking alternately between Day and Salmon's face. He slowly picked up the spoon and scooped some fish meat onto Salmon's plate. He was careful not to scoop anything that had bones sticking out of the fillets.

"Salmon, what do you say?" Pim asked her son. Salmon immediately raised his hands to show respect to Itt.

"Thank you, Uncle," the little boy said with a wide smile. He tried to pick up his spoon to scoop up the fish from his plate to eat.

"Salmon, please sit and eat nicely," Day's voice came out smoothly. Salmon, who had been standing on the chair, looked at Day a bit. He slowly squats down to sit like normal.

"Wow... if I knew that coming to Thailand would be all it took for Salmon to stop being stubborn, I would have brought him here sooner," Frank's voice said with a light chuckle.

"Is Salmon stubborn, Uncle Frank?" Itt asked his brother-in-law.

"Well, he is stubborn when it comes to his father and me. He never listens to what we say. We have to say it repeatedly. Day says it one time, and he immediately agreed to do as he said. Haha," Pim said out loud.

"Heh heh. It's not just Salmon, P' Pim. Itt's an adult, and he still hasn't matured in that way yet," Day smiled slightly.

"What? Are you not going to bother objecting?" Day tried to ask Itt back after some time. Itt wrinkled his nose a little. He sat down to eat like little Salmon. After eating for a while, he was full. He began to become restless like children are. He got up and walked around to see the relatives. He didn't go far because Pim would call him and was keeping watch over him. It wasn't just Pim who was looking after the child alone, Day and Itt kept watch on him from time to time as well.

"Wait here. I'll be back. I'm going to go smoke for a second," Day said before getting up and walking towards the smoking area. Itt looked at Day before realizing something.

"Salmon, come see me," Itt beckoned for Salmon, who was jumping around beside Pim, to come see him.

...

Day sat and smoked a cigarette. It was short-lived. Day turned to see Salmon, standing with Itt, with his little eyes on him. Day immediately stopped smoking and quickly extinguished his cigarette.

"Itt, why did you bring Salmon over here? Can't you see there's a lot of cigarette smoke?" Day asked in a stern voice.

"I didn't... Salmon ran after you. That's why I followed him," Itt replied with an innocent look. Day knew just by looking at him that he was lying. Day looked at the small child.

"You can go back to the table, Salmon. The air here is not good for you," Day replied to say this to make it easier for the child to understand.

"If the air is not good... then why is Uncle Day here?" the little boy asked. Itt raised his hand discretely to cover his mouth to suppress his laughter. Day looked at Itt with fierce eyes before a small hand reached out to pull Day's hand.

"The air isn't good... let's go," Salmon said with a little tug on Day's hand. Day couldn't help smiling a little. Itt also smiled as well.

"Yes, go ahead. We will go," Day replied reluctantly before standing next to Itt.

//I know you told Salmon to chase after me//Day said softly to Itt. Itt feigned innocence.

"Not at all," Itt replied with a smile. Honestly, Itt wanted to stop Day from smoking himself, but he was not able to run as fast as Salmon. Salmon let go of Day's hand and ran the other way.

"Salmon," Day called out Salmon's name. Itt immediately ran towards his nephew. Day went in the same direction. Salmon leaned on the clear glass display of the dessert counter. Inside the clear glass, there were many delicious looking cakes. Itt's eyes were shining when he saw this.

"Day. Cake! I want to eat cake," Itt immediately told Day while pulling on his shirt.

"Uncle Itt... I want to eat cake," Salmon tugged on the hem of Itt's shirt. Day looked at the uncle and nephew and smiled slightly.

"Do you like cake, Salmon?" Itt asked back. The boy nodded his head shyly. Itt smiled broadly when he saw that he had a new friend.

"Day, you see, Salmon also wants to eat cake. Buy some for us to eat," Itt said immediately.

"Can you eat it, Itt? I saw you eat many dishes," Day tried to ask.

"What do you mean? I ate something savory. Now I want to eat something sweet," Itt said. Salmon stood and looked at his two uncles.

"One for each," Day said. Itt pouted before holding up two fingers. Salmon also held up two fingers. Day looked alternately between Salmon and Itt.

(Huh, he's a mini you.) Day secretly thought to himself.

"Salmon, will you be able to eat two pieces?" Day squatted down to ask the little boy.

"Yes, all gone," Salmon replied because of his appetite.

"And if it's not all gone... What will you have me do?" Day asked back.

"Leave it, yes," Salmon responded childishly. Day looked at Salmon fiercely. This scared the little boy. He moved to stand behind Itt.

"You can't leave it. Day, if Salmon is not able to finish it, I'll help him eat it myself... Is that okay, Salmon? Huh?" Itt said, not waiting his nephew to feel scared of Day anymore. The little boy quickly nodded.

"Are you sure?" Day looked at Itt and asked.

"Hmm," Itt answered.

"Then you can go buy two pieces each. You can let the waitress bring it to the table," Day said back, giving Salmon a big smile. Itt took Salmon to pick the cake. Day stood and watched Itt and Salmon from a distance.

//Sigh... I don't know if it was a good idea or a bad one for me to agree to take Salmon with us. It's like having two children. // Day mutters quietly to himself. After choosing the cake, the trio returned to the table.

"Where have you been?" Pim asked immediately.

"Mom... Uh... Mom, Uncle... got me cake... I want to eat cake," the little boy happily jumped around while telling his mother.

"Where is the cake?" Pim asked back.

"At the restaurant. They also have a dessert counter. Salmon and I ordered cake for us to eat. Salmon, come sit next to me. Hurry, so we can eat together," Itt called Salmon. The little boy immediately ran around to him. Day out a chair in between him and Itt for Salmon to have a seat. After a while, the cake that was ordered was being served. Itt and Salmon quickly grabbed a spoon to eat it.

"If you were to tell me that Salmon was Itt's son, I would believe it," Grandma said as she watched her grandson and great-grandson eating cake together.

"That's true," Pim's mother said. Itt ordered a different kind of cake than Salmon, so he scooped a piece of Salmon's cake to try it.

"Mine... Uncle Itt's eating mine," Salmon yelled while frowning.

"Here we go. They're starting to get closer, zo he's starting to act stubborn," Pim said when she saw her son's behavior.

"Salmon... it's not good for you to act this way. I've told you this before, didn't I?" Frank scolded his son a little. Salmon was still frowning.

"What? I only took a little bite?" Itt said, but Salmon still made a grumpy expression over Itt touching his cake. Day didn't say anything. He watched Itt to see what Itt would do.

"Are you still going to eat it? If not, I'll eat it all," Itt threatened, causing tears to fall from Salmon's eyes.

"No... my cake," said the little boy as he protected his piece of cake, on the table, with both hands. He was afraid that Itt would steal it away and eat it all.

"Be nice, Itt," Day said quietly to his lover. Itt made a slightly protruding expression while thinking to himself. He can't take care of a child like this, even if he wanted to. He looks at Salmon's face before scooping a piece of his own cake onto Salmon's plate.

"Okay, then let's trade... I will let you taste some of my cake in exchange for some of your cake. Does that sound good?" Itt said. Salmon looked up at Itt hesitantly.

"Is this one good, Uncle Itt?" Salmon pointed to Itt's cake.

"It's delicious... your's is delicious too," Itt said to encourage the little boy. Salmon bit his lip.

"Uncle Itt, don't steal my cake no more," Salmon pleaded. Itt nodded. So, Salmon went back to sitting and eating his cake. Itt smiled at him. Itt ate both pieces of cake he had ordered, but Salmon isn't able to finish eating his second piece yet. The little boy seemed as if he was starting to get full. Salmon would secretly turn to look at Day, from time to time.

"Salmon, are you full?" Ploy asked. Salmon quickly turned to Itt.

"Uncle Itt, please eat it... I am full," the little boy said to Itt quickly.

"If you're full, just leave it right there," Ploy said again, but Salmon turned to look at Day fearfully.

"It's okay. I'll finish eating it myself," Itt took his nephew's cake from his plate and ate the rest of it. This made Salmon smile widely. He turned to Day immediately.

"Uncle Day! Uncle Day... it's all gone...the cake it all gone," Salmon said with a smile. This made Day smile a little bit. He lifted his hand and rubbed Salmon's head gently.

"What's wrong with you, Salmon? Just now, you were frowning. Why are you smiling now?" Wa reached over to pinch his nephew's cheeks.

"...If I don't finish the cake, Uncle Day will scold me," Salmon said, making everyone smile and laugh.

"I think not only is Salmon like Itt about eating cakes, but he's also afraid of Day just like Itt. Heh heh," Itt's father said jokingly.

"Papa... I'm not afraid of Day," Itt quickly argued.

"I just get a little embarrassed," he said in another low voice, causing the whole table to burst into laughter. Salmon looks at the adults in confusion. He doesn't know what they are laughing about. After everyone gets full, they talk for a while until it is time to go back.

"In just a moment, Itt and I are going to go back to the condo," Day said to Itt's father and grandma.

"Hmm... Drive safely," Itt's father said back.

"Uncle Itt. Where are you going, Uncle Itt?" Salmon ran over to Itt.

"I'm going home. Salmon, you must go back with your mom," Itt said.

"Then... when...will you come see me again?" the little boy asked again. Itt froze a moment before turning to Day.

"You can come see him tomorrow afternoon," Day said because he would be going to the shop in the morning. Itt nodded before turning to Salmon again.

"I'll come see you tomorrow afternoon," Itt replied. Salmon smiled. Day and Itt went to say goodbye to Itt's other relatives before driving back. As for Itt's parents, they stayed the night at Grandma's house.

...

"By the way, Salmon isn't that stubborn. I'm more stubborn than he is. Hahaha," Beick said with a laugh as they rode back to the condo.

"Hmm... you like your nephew very much too. Don't you know how much you were catering to him?" Day asked back. Itt gave him a confused expression.

"When did I indulge him?" Itt asked because he couldn't remember catering to his nephew.

"Think about it yourself," Day replied without saying anything more. Not long after, they arrived at the condo.

"Let's stop by Neil's room first, shall we? I haven't seen the two of them lately," Itt said as he stepped onto the elevator. Day nodded in acceptance. They took the elevator to their friends' room. Upon arriving in front of the door, they immediately pressed the doorbell. A loud bang sounded from inside the room. Itt stopped suddenly.

"Day... what was that noise?" Itt asked because he had been startled. Day didn't answer, but he immediately pressed the doorbell again.

Ding dong... Ding dong... Ding dong...

Day repeatedly pressed the doorbell from in front of the room. The door opens. Itt and Day looked at Neil suspiciously as he opened the door because he had a sullen expression on his face.

"What is wrong with you?" Day asked his friend in a low voice, but Itt had already walked inside Neil's room.

"Damn it!! ...Where is Nick, damn it," Itt shouted to his friends.

"In the room," Neil said shortly. He was frustrated. He slicked his hair back. Itt quickly went to find his friend. When he entered the room, he gaped when he saw the condition of the bedroom.

"Is this a bedroom or a battlefield?" Itt said. This caused Nick, who had been sitting on the floor with his head bowed low, lifted his head to look at Itt. Itt quickly walked towards his friend.

"What are you two arguing about? And why destroyed the room and made this mess?" Itt asked his best friend.

"Whatever we are arguing about, it's your friend's fault," Neil said as he followed Day into the bedroom.

"Why did you come in?!! Get out of here!" Nick yelled. His eyes were trembling.

"Did you think I wanted to come in so badly?" Neil yelled.

"Hey, what is going on between you two? What is the matter? Please tell me. I won't stop asking. I want to know," Itt said while Day stood and leaned against the doorframe. He was not very pleased with what he was seeing in front of him.

"Day... where do they give treatments for Rhinos? Tell me, I'll bring someone out here for him to get treatment," Neil turned to ask Day, causing Nick to stare at Neil.

"Who do you think is being a rhino?!! Neil, did you even ask me what happened? You keep cursing at me and saying that I'm a rhinoceros. Have you ever trusted me?" Nick said with a trembling voice. The more Itt heard, more confused, and worried he became.

"Itt, we should go back to our room. I want to take a shower," Day walked over and pulled Itt's arm to go back to their room.

"Day... Wait, Day... I still don't know what these two are arguing over...what if they hit each other? What should we do?" Itt immediately said as he held onto Day. Day reached over and put his arm around Itt's neck.

"Neil and Nick are just like the two of us. You can let them hit each other. It's good. It's not like they will kill each other," Day said before dragging Itt out of Neil's room.

"I'm worried about my friend. When I have a problem with you, Nick is always there to look after me," Itt said when Day had brought him back to the elevator.

"I know, but I would rather leave them two of them alone to talk about it," Day said back. Neil had already briefly told him the reason why the two were arguing.

"But..." Itt tried to object again. Day gave him a fierce look.

"Or would you rather we be another couple fighting like that?" Day threatened. Itt shook his head immediately.

"No, no. Uh, I won't be nosy, but if tomorrow comes and my friend is hurt, I'm seriously going to be very angry with you, Day," Itt threatened back a little. Day shook his head slightly. He took Itt back to the room, took a shower, and got ready for bed.
